Quick Observation

We spent the day in a sheltered side valley to the east of White Pass in order to avoid south winds coming through the main valley and to seek out softer snow in sheltered terrain. We were able to find some preserved powder in a north facing alpine bowl and the riding was excellent. We had no signs of instability and saw no new avalanches but we did back off a pocket of old wind slab that over hung a terrain trap in a steep, rocky area where we were uptracking. We dug at 1600m below the toe of a glacier and found 220cm of snow and had no results in snowpack tests.
